Importance of Wastewater Management

Effective wastewater monitoring is important for keeping public health and wellness and ecological stability. It entails the systematic collection, therapy, and disposal of wastewater to minimize its influence on the surrounding environment and human communities (Wastewater System). Appropriate monitoring guarantees that toxins are removed effectively, therefore protecting water top quality and reducing the danger of contamination in alcohol consumption water sources


The significance of wastewater monitoring extends beyond environmental management; it also plays a considerable duty in preventing waterborne illness. Poor therapy can lead to the expansion of dangerous pathogens, positioning major wellness threats to populaces. By implementing effective wastewater treatment systems, neighborhoods can substantially lower the occurrence of illness related to contaminated water.


Furthermore, efficient wastewater administration adds to the sustainable use water sources. By recycling and dealing with wastewater, communities can relieve the pressure on freshwater supplies, especially in regions dealing with water shortage. This technique not just preserves natural deposits however likewise advertises economic effectiveness in water usage.


Pathogen Control and Avoidance



The control and avoidance of microorganisms in wastewater systems are important elements of public health and wellness method. Efficient wastewater monitoring decreases the threat of illness transmission, as without treatment or inadequately treated wastewater can nurture a large range of unsafe microbes, consisting of viruses, parasites, and microorganisms. These microorganisms can pose substantial health and wellness risks to both pets and people, resulting in episodes of waterborne illness.

Advanced therapy procedures, such as organic therapy, purification, and disinfection, are important for microorganism reduction. These techniques target certain bacteria, guaranteeing their elimination or inactivation before the treated water is released into the environment or reused. Regular monitoring and screening of wastewater for virus better boost precaution, permitting prompt treatments if contamination is found.

Environmental Security Advantages



Durable wastewater monitoring not only safeguards public health by regulating microorganisms but additionally plays a considerable function in ecological security. Effective therapy procedures guarantee that harmful toxins are effectively removed discover this from wastewater prior read the full info here to it is released back right into natural water bodies. This is important for maintaining water ecosystems, as unattended wastewater can result in vitamins and mineral overloads, triggering harmful algal flowers and derogatory water high quality.


Moreover, a well-designed wastewater system decreases the danger of contamination of groundwater resources. By handling and treating wastewater properly, areas can secure their alcohol consumption water sources, therefore reducing the capacity for wellness risks related to contaminated materials. In addition, the implementation of sustainable techniques in wastewater management, such as resource healing and power generation, can add to a circular economic situation, further reducing the ecological impact.


Furthermore, advanced innovations in wastewater therapy can aid mitigate greenhouse gas emissions, especially methane, which is usually released during the decomposition of raw material. By catching and making use of these gases, wastewater systems can add to renewable energy production, thus supporting wider climate goals. In summary, efficient wastewater monitoring is indispensable to ecological sustainability, safeguarding ecosystems and promoting public health concurrently.


Framework and Area Safety And Security



Just how can a properly maintained wastewater framework boost area safety? A robust wastewater system is crucial for avoiding public health hazards. image source When wastewater is effectively managed, it decreases the threat of contamination from unattended sewer, which can cause waterborne illness. Communities with dependable systems experience less episodes of health problems such as cholera and typhoid fever, thereby advertising total health and wellness.


Furthermore, a well-designed framework substantially decreases the chance of system failings that can result in ecological catastrophes. For example, overruns or leaks can infect regional rivers, presenting risks to both human wellness and local ecological communities. By proactively investing in upkeep and upgrades, towns can avoid these potential catastrophes, ensuring that neighborhood safety stays a priority.


Furthermore, efficient wastewater monitoring adds to public security via stormwater control - Wastewater System. A capable system can reduce flooding by assisting in appropriate drain, thus shielding home and lives throughout heavy rain events. Eventually, a comprehensive and well-kept wastewater infrastructure not only safeguards public health and wellness yet additionally enhances the resilience of neighborhoods versus ecological obstacles, cultivating a safer living environment for all locals


Economic Ramifications of Wastewater Equipment



Buying wastewater systems returns substantial financial advantages for areas, affecting both public health outcomes and local economies. Efficient wastewater management decreases the occurrence of waterborne illness, thus reducing health care costs related to treating such illnesses. By enhancing public wellness, areas can boost labor force efficiency and economic stability, leading to a more durable regional economic climate.


Furthermore, well-designed wastewater systems can attract businesses and sectors that focus on sustainability and environmental responsibility. Firms are more probable to buy regions with reliable framework, producing task opportunities and boosting regional economic development. Furthermore, proper wastewater therapy can cause the reclamation of water for industrial and farming use, more adding to economic sustainability.




Moreover, communities with innovative wastewater systems frequently experience a rise in home worths, as locals favor areas with reliable sanitation services. This surge in residential or commercial property worths can generate extra tax obligation revenue for city governments, enabling additional financial investments in important solutions and framework.
